I am one of those lucky ones who`s (Legacy) campaign goes all the way to LVL 20. Playing a Divination Wizard, currently at LVL17, ofc I took Wish and True Polymorph. My first 9th lvl cast was True Polymorphing my Simulacrum to an Adult Gold Dragon (Legacy) notably for it`s Change Shape ability. This indeed does come up, I was already forced to even fight in the changed form once. What I went with was the Githzerai Anarch.
Although it was OK, I found it to be suboptimal for the lack of range attacks. One more that I like is the Drow Arachnomancer, but didn`t use it yet.
Does anyone have ideas for Humanoid/Beast monsters (Level 20 and lower) that I can use for the Change Shape?
Planetar is a classic one - with high maneuverability, healing and capable damage dealing abilities.
Balor is also pretty good, flight, unlimited teleport, 30ft reach, high damage, plus Aura for AoE damage, just be careful about it burning your own party.
Beholder is probably your best ranged attack option, but again, requires care to avoid negatively impacting your own party.
Storm Giant is a safer ranged damage dealing option.

The dragon's change shape ability requires the new form to have a challenge rating no greater than the dragon's challenge rating. Since player characters don't have challenge ratings, it cannot become a player character in this way. Your player cannot revert to his original form in this way, but can assume the form of humanoid creatures with an appropriate challenge rating.
